In Coloroll Pension
Trustees Ltd v Russell (28 September 1994) EOR58A, the European Court of
Justice rules that trustees of occupational pension schemes are bound by
Article 119 of the EC Treaty in the same way as employers.
The issues
This important test case on the application of
the principle of equal pay and treatment in light of the European Court's
decision in the Barber case (see EOR32A) arose
out of the financial collapse of the Coloroll Group, which led to the
appointment of receivers. |
